At his first rehearsal with the Los Angeles Philharmonic, recalled the principal cellist Kurt Reher, 'within two beats we were entranced. In 1969, he was appointed Music Adviser to the Israel Philharmonic Orchestra and in 1981 he became its Music Director for Life. [10] The orchestra had been without a permanent conductor for four years when Mehta started directing it. In 1970 Mehta performed with Frank Zappa's Mothers of Invention on Zappa's "200 Motels" and Edgar Varese's Intergrales, at UCLA's Pauley Pavilion basketball stadium with an audience of 12,000. Mehta graduated from St. Mary's School, Mumbai and went on to study medicine at St. Xavier's College, Mumbai, at the urging of his mother, who wanted him to take up a more "respectable" profession than music. He toured India (Mumbai) in 1984 with the New York Philharmonic, and again in NovemberDecember 1994 with the Israel Philharmonic Orchestra, along with soloists Itzhak Perlman and Gil Shaham. [9], In 1961, he was named assistant conductor of the Los Angeles Philharmonic (LAP), although the orchestra's music director designate, Georg Solti, was not consulted on the appointment, and resigned in protest.
